- Novella is an oral contraceptive pill used as an effective means of birth control to prevent unwanted pregnancy. Available in the form of a tablet, commonly observed side-effects are depression, insomnia, itching, skin rash, irritation, breast pain, and headache.

If a women’s menstrual cycle varies from 26days to 31days cycle, The shortest cycle (26days) minus18days=8th day. The longest cycle (31days) minus 10days=21st day Thus, 8th to 21st day of each cycle counting from first day of menstrual period is considered as fertile period. That is UNSAFE PERIOD during which you should not have it. Period other than this fertile period in a menstrual cycle is considered as SAFE PERIOD.
But this system is not full proof system. U should rather use oral contr...more

If you already got your periods then you do not need to take the pill again for the second act. Ipill is a hormonal pill which work only temporarily, so it can cause only temporary problems in your body like irregular menses for the current cycle. There is no effect on the future. If you have regular intercourse then it is better you start oc pills like novelon or femilon.
